Game Overview

Goukaku Boy Series: Nihonshi Target 201 came out for the Game Boy in 1993, published by Imagineer. It was part of a wave of educational titles on the platform, designed to help students study for exams in a more interactive way than just reading textbooks. The game focuses specifically on Japanese history, covering events, figures, and cultural milestones expected for academic testing at the time.

You don't control a character so much as you navigate through multiple-choice quizzes, answering questions on everything from ancient emperors to famous battles. The main objective is to answer correctly under time pressure, building your score and avoiding mistakes. Signature mechanics include timed question rounds, a progress tracker that shows how many correct answers you've accumulated, and occasional visual or audio cues for right or wrong responses. The pacing is brisk, and the difficulty ramps up as you advance, making it a genuine test of recall. It feels like a focused, portable study session with a layer of game-like tension.
